Binaben Acharya elected as new Mayor of Rajkot
June 15, 2018
Rajkot: BJP councilor Bina Acharya was today elected as new Mayor of Rajkot city. Councillor Ashwin Moliya has been elected as Deputy Mayor. Very experienced councilor Uday Kangad has been made the Chairman of Standing Committee as expected. Dalsukh Jagani has been made leader of ruling party while Ajay Parmar has been appointed as whip. The new mayor has been associated with Lions Club and has also served as joint secretary of women’s wing of Greater Rajkot Chamber of Commerce and Industry. Rupaben Shilu who was hoping to become Mayor was spotted with tears in her eyes. She however said she accepts party’s decision. Announcement of names for the posts was made by city BJP president Kamlesh Mirani after email for same received from state party headquarters. Mirani said that the state BJP parliamentary board’s decision was reflecting the feelings of party’s city unit.
